Gazoror Halwa|Carrot Pudding|Carrot-based Sweet

Gajar ka halwa also known as gajorer halua, and carrot halwa is a carrot-based sweet dessert pudding from the Indian subcontinent.
Halwa is a Hindi word and the English word is pudding. Halwa is a very famous sweet in India. Halwa can be Besan (chickpeas) Halwa, Suji(Semolina )Halwa, Potato Halwa but Carrot Pudding is a more delicious and famous dessert in Indian cuisine. The main ingredients of this recipe are carrots, and Milk. It is made by placing grated carrots in a pot containing a specific amount of water, milk and sugar, cardamom, and then cooking while stirring regularly.

Gazar Halwa
- Servings: 3-4
- Prep Time: 10 mins
- Cook Time: 40-50 mins
- Cuisine: India, Bangladesh, Pakistan
- Course: Dessert
- Difficulty: Easy

Ingredients
- 1.5 kg carrot
- 300 ml condensed milk
- 100 ml milk
- 1/2 tsp Cardamom powder
- 10-12 cashew
- 8-10 Almond
- 2 spoon butter or ghee
Directions
- Chop the carrots into small or medium pieces.

- In a pressure cooker boil these chopped carrots with 50 ml water and give 3 whistles.
- Filter boiled carrot and remove the water.
- Take a big pan, put carrots, milk, and condensed milk. Mix well and put on gas with medium flame for 30 minutes. To avoid burning, keep stirring every 5 minutes till the liquid evaporates and halwa becomes thick.

- It’s ready to serve!
